Time Trialling (updated 2025-03-13)
Duration: 12:13
409.9K views | Mar 3, 2018
409.9K views | Mar 3, 2018
Duration: 17:45
247K views | Nov 21, 2018
247K views | Nov 21, 2018
Duration: 10:02
204.6K views | Sep 25, 2013
204.6K views | Sep 25, 2013
Duration: 26:01
1M views | Aug 6, 2014
1M views | Aug 6, 2014
Duration: 16:44
67.8K views | Jul 29, 2020
67.8K views | Jul 29, 2020